XOutput v0.11 is a legacy minor release of the open-source DirectInput to XInput wrapper, designed to allow older or generic game controllers to function as Xbox 360 controllers on Windows. Released in late 2015, this specific version addressed critical stability issues and introduced features like controller exclusivity and improved controller swapping. Key Features of XOutput v0.11

While newer versions (like v3.32) exist, v0.11 established several core functionalities:

DirectInput Conversion: Translates inputs from older gamepads, joysticks, and steering wheels into the modern XInput standard.

Virtual Xbox Emulation: Emulates a virtual Xbox 360 controller so that games requiring one can recognize generic USB devices.

Exclusivity Toggle: A checkbox introduced in v0.11 that allows users to toggle controller exclusivity, helping to prevent "double input" where games see both the real and virtual controllers.

Custom Mapping: Detailed configuration for mapping physical buttons, axes, and sliders to their Xbox counterparts.

XOutput v0.11 is a specialized software tool designed to bridge the gap between older game controllers and modern PC games. Specifically, it functions as a DirectInput to XInput wrapper. What is XOutput v0.11? "Xoutput" typically refers to the software, a Windows

Many modern games (especially those ported from consoles) only recognize XInput, the standard used by Xbox 360 and Xbox One controllers. If you are using an older joystick, steering wheel, or a generic USB controller that uses the DirectInput standard, XOutput tricks the game into thinking you are using a genuine Xbox controller by mapping your device's buttons and axes to a virtual XInput device. Key Features of v0.11

Released as a critical update to the software, version 0.11 introduced several stability fixes and minor enhancements:

Controller Exclusivity: A toggle checkbox to help prevent games from seeing both the original DirectInput device and the virtual XInput device simultaneously.

Improved Management: Fixes for swapping controller positions and disabling specific controllers.

Step 1: Download and Extraction

You will not find Xoutput on the Microsoft Store. It is an open-source utility typically hosted on GitHub or developer forums like GBAtemp or Nexus Mods. Download Xoutput.v0.11.zip. Do not run it from the archive; extract it to a permanent folder (e.g., C:\Program Files\Xoutput).

Issue 4: Xoutput crashes upon loading a profile

Solution: This is typically a corrupted profile file from an earlier version. Delete the config.json file inside the Xoutput folder and restart. Recreate your mappings from scratch.
